Mac开发小程序需要的软件主要包括以下几方面:
1. 编程工具
开发小程序的第一步当然是选择一款好的编程工具。Mac下比较常用的编程工具有Xcode和Sublime Text,其中Xcode是苹果公司为开发iOS、OS X等应用程序而开发的一整套开发工具,功能比较强大,新手入门稍微有点困难,但是使用它可以很好地实现代码编辑、界面设计、调试等功能。
Sublime Text是一款轻量级的文本编辑器,适合小程序开发,而且它的插件库很丰富,可以满足不同开发人员的不同需求。
2. 版本控制工具
版本控制工具对于小程序的开发来说也是相当重要的,特别是团队开发过程中。比较经典的版本控制工具有Git和SVN,Git是开源的,使用起来更为灵活方便。
3. 设计工具
小程序的界面设计也是其不可少的一部分。好的设计工具可以让开发者更加高效地进行界面设计。常用的设计工具有Sketch和Adobe XD。其中Sketch适合Mac系统,具有易学易用、丰富的插件等优点。
4. 数据库管理工具
小程序通常都是与数据打交道的,所以使用好的数据库管理工具可以为开发者节省不少时间。常用的数据库管理工具有HeidiSQL、Navicat、Sequel Pro等等。其中,Sequel Pro适用于Mac系统,使用比较方便。
5. 调试工具
开发过程中经常会遇到各种问题,调试工具可以帮助开发者更快地找到问题所在。Mac系统自带的调试工具有lldb和GDB,但使用比较复杂。或者开发者可以使用Visual Studio Code和Xcode的调试工具,使用起来更为直观快捷。
总之,一款好的软件对于小程序的开发来说非常重要。只有选择好适合自己的工具,开发者才能事半功倍。